Casualties
| Date | Type | Details |
|---|---|---|
| 06 Nov 2024 | Mechanical Fault | Technical issues affected the fuel system while serving the Oban-Coll-Tiree route, UK, The issue was resolved, and the vessel was underway by 7 November. |
| 05 Sep 2024 | Collision | With 2,610 passengers onboard, the vessel made contact with a small piece of ice on its starboard side while navigating Tracy Arm Fjord, USA. The vessel sustained minimal damage and was inspected by a smaller vessel before continuing to Skagway without delay |
| 14 Jul 2024 | Mechanical Fault | Experienced a technical issue with the main engine in Oban, UK. Sailings between Oban-Coll-Tiree were canceled. Following repairs, the vessel was able to return to service after testing and sailed on the same day. |
| 02 Jan 2024 | Mechanical Fault | Ferry encountered technical issues in rough weather and her service from Castlebay to Oban, UK was delayed. Issue was fixed and resumed sailings the next day. |
| 13 Dec 2023 | Mechanical Fault | Ferry experienced port radar failure which restricted operations between Oban, Coll and Tiree, UK. Repairs were carried out and sailings were to resume on 19 December. |
| 19 Feb 2023 | Engine Fault | Vessel was taken off duty following technical issue with SB engine, after returning from its annual maintenance at the Cammell Laird in Birkenhead. She arrived in King George V dock in Glasgow for repairs on 22 February. |
